SQL, Анализ данных

Цифровые навыки для аудитора

Время прочтения: 2 мин.

Те, кто работает в банковской сфере давно, знают, что было время, когда основными инструментами сотрудника были счеты, бумага и ручка. Сотрудник вручную рассчитывал проценты по вкладам, также вручную выписывал ордера на списание средств в оплату коммунальных услуг по разовым и длительным поручениям клиентов и ордера для зачисления средств на лицевой счет клиента и т.д. В то время ревизоры (сейчас – аудиторы) в своей работе также использовали только ручной труд: после оформления операции по вкладу, документы направлялись в отделение, где вручную проверялись сотрудниками последующего контроля, а затем — ревизорами.

На протяжении многих лет менялась банковская сфера, а вместе с ней и ее процессы. Сейчас, наряду с сотрудниками, в процессах банка участвуют роботы. Роль аудитора в современных условиях важна и ответственна, требует соответствующей квалификации для проведения аудита процессов банка.

В целях повышения уровня знаний аудиторы прокачивают свои цифровые навыки и по итогам обучения применяют новые знания на практике. Например, навыки работы с SQL-запросами позволяют значительно сократить время на выгрузку данных из автоматизированных систем (АС), что способствует оптимизации аудиторской работы. В ходе одной из проверок потребовалась информация по клиентам, содержащаяся в нескольких представлениях АС, то есть необходимо было выгрузить поочередно информацию из различных представлений АС, которую затем следовало объединить для получения нужного результата. Вот здесь и пригодились навыки SQL-запросов. А именно, при помощи оператора SQL JOIN в одном запросе можно соединить большое число таблиц. В таких запросах за одной секцией соединения следует другая, причём каждый следующий JOIN соединяет со следующей таблицей таблицу, которая была второй в предыдущем звене цепочки. Синтаксис SQL запроса для соединения более двух таблиц выглядит следующим образом:

   SELECT ИМЕНА_СТОЛБЦОВ (1..N) 
      FROM ИМЯ_ТАБЛИЦЫ_1 JOIN ИМЯ_ТАБЛИЦЫ_2 
	  ON УСЛОВИЕ
	  JOIN ИМЯ_ТАБЛИЦЫ_3
	     ON УСЛОВИЕ
	  ...
      JOIN ИМЯ_ТАБЛИЦЫ_M
	     ON УСЛОВИЕ

С помощью всего одного оператора нам удалось быстро получить требуемые данные для анализа. И это один из примеров применения цифровых навыков в работе аудитора.

Делитесь своими примерами в комментариях к статье.

Советуем почитать